Filing 10 NOTICE OF LODGING filed re NOTICE OF MOTION AND MOTION to Dismiss First Amended Petition for Writ of Habeas Corpus; Memorandum of Points and Authorities #9 (Attachments: #1 LD1_Opinion, #2 LD2_Pet. for Review, #3 LD3_Order Denying Pet. for Rev., #4 LD4_Min. Order)(Byrne, Kenneth) |
Filing 9 NOTICE OF MOTION AND MOTION to Dismiss First Amended Petition for Writ of Habeas Corpus; Memorandum of Points and Authorities filed by Respondent Richard Burton. (Byrne, Kenneth) |
Filing 8 NOTICE OF APPEARANCE of California Attorney General Office Kenneth C. Byrne on behalf of Respondent Richard Burton. (Attorney Kenneth C Byrne added to party Richard Burton(pty:res))(Byrne, Kenneth) |
Filing 7 ORDER REQUIRING RESPONSE TO PETITION FOR WRIT OF HABEAS CORPUS AND INSTRUCTIONS GOVERNING FURTHER PROCEEDINGS by Magistrate Judge John E. McDermott. Respondent shall file an Answer to the Petition or a Motion to Dismiss the Petition not later than 28 days after the filing date of this Order. Notice: The court has issued a ruling on preliminary review. Pursuant to the Agreement on Acceptance of Service between the Clerk of Court and the California Attorney Generals Office, this Notice constitutes service under Fed. R. Civ. P. 4. (Attachments: #1 Attach 1 of 2, #2 Attach 2 of 2) (es) |
Filing 6 FIRST AMENDED PETITION FOR WRIT OF HABEAS CORPUS against Respondent Richard Burton; Party Superior Court of California, County of Norwalk terminated. amending Petition for Writ of Habeas Corpus (2254) #1 , filed by Petitioner Chrysostom Dominicus(et) |
Filing 5 MINUTES (IN CHAMBERS) ORDER DISMISSING PETITION WITH LEAVE TO AMEND by Magistrate Judge John E. McDermott: Accordingly, the Petition is DISMISSED WITH LEAVE TO AMEND. If Petitioner elects to pursue this action, he is ORDERED to file an amended petition naming a proper respondent no later than May 3, 2021. Petitioner shall immediately notify the Court of any change to Petitioner's address. (See document for details.) (Attachments: #1 Attachment) (es) |
Filing 4 NOTICE OF REFERENCE to a U.S. Magistrate Judge. This case has been assigned to the calendar of the Honorable District Judge Valerie Baker Fairbank and referred to Magistrate Judge John E. McDermott, who is authorized to consider preliminary matters and conduct all further hearings as may be appropriate or necessary. Pursuant to Local Rule 83-2.4, the Court must be notified within five (5) days of any address change. See notice for additional details. (Attachments: #1 CV 38, #2 CV 111) (esa) |
Filing 3 ORIGINAL file, certified copy of transfer order and docket sheet received from California Eastern |
Filing 2 ORDER Transferring Case to the United States District Court for the Central District of California signed by Magistrate Judge Stanley A. Boone on 03/29/2021. CASE CLOSED. (Flores, E) [Transferred from California Eastern on 4/1/2021.] |
SERVICE BY MAIL: #2 Order, Case Transferred Out to Another District, served on Chrysostom Dominicus. (Flores, E) [Transferred from California Eastern on 4/1/2021.] |
Filing 1 (2254) PETITION for WRIT of HABEAS CORPUS against Superior Court of California, County of Norwalk by Chrysostom Dominicus.(Maldonado, C) [Transferred from California Eastern on 4/1/2021.] |
